What does "unconscious" mean? What's the opposite word of this?

To be "unconscious" means to be in a state of having lost lucidness and in a state of sleep due to an injury or other medical reason. The opposite of being "unconscious" is to be "conscious," which means to be aware, alert, and responsive. Ex: The man was knocked unconscious by the robber. Ex: He lost consciousness due to the car crash.
